At Southend Nail & Beauty School we support and develop our students to become skilled and qualified beauty professionals, who adhere to best practice and provide high-quality services to their clients. Each of our classes offer limited places to ensure that students benefit from focused tutor support throughout their learning. The classes include both theoretical study and live practice on models to give you a thorough understanding and experience of your chosen subject. We offer everything you need to learn your chosen subject – the classes include the equipment and materials that you will require. We can provide models for your practical assessments, you will practice on each other or you can find your own models. What You Can Expect From Our Courses – Very small classes – The dedicated attention you need to learn in a short time period – All equipment and products provided whilst you are training – No need to purchase kits to undertake the training – Models can be provided by us for you to carry out your treatments or students work on each other (apart from for SPM) – Manuals for you to keep to refer back to – Theory, practical and product knowledge – No VAT added, the price you see is the price you pay – Discounted rates on package – Classes can be booked on dates to suit you and will never be cancelled after a deposit has been paid – All tutors are employed by the company and currently working in the “Award Winning Salon” Beauty Basement and daily carrying out treatments themselves – All tutors have relevant teaching, Assessing and IV qualifications – On-going support and advice provided – Accredited by Professional Beauty Direct, Associated Beauty Therapists or VTCT enabling you to take out industry insurance upon completion

The Beauty Click was founded in April 2018 by Chantelle Bass. The idea came about as Chantelle has always been a working parent and understands how difficult it is to make time for beauty and hair treatments. She wanted to produce a website that has a platform for both the beauty and hair  specialists themselves and for the customers wanting to fit in appointments around their busy schedules. After being let down by her new child-minder for the umpteenth time, Chantelle bit the bullet gave up her sales career and put her all into launching this business. Chantelle’s life time friend Lauren came on board in June 2018, after understanding and sharing her vision she chose to also focus on building The Beauty Click brand. Lauren too is a parent and has dealt with the stresses of fitting things in around her parenting and work life. Chantelle’s career has mainly been within the sales and business development sector and Laurens within childcare, but both have also worked in the beauty industry and have a strong passion to be able to help those that want to learn new skills and move into the hair and beauty realm. After putting their full focus into the growth of The Beauty Click, working tirelessly to put into action the many ideas they’ve had and continue to envision, as well as being full time parents. It hasn’t been an easy journey so far but has been both exciting and inspiring, they are passionate and dedicated to the success of the company and are proud of the entrepreneurs they have become. A lot of the values of the business are to help parents get into flexible work by providing training and then to assist with a customer base, the Beauty Click has proved to be perfect for this. Welcome to The All-in-One Health Village! The All-in-One Health Village is a clinic in Derby offering a range of same-day services, including: private practitioner-led consultations private prescriptions wellbeing and lifestyle medicine National Medical Weight Loss Programme medical and cosmetic face and body aesthetics treatments health screening travel advice and vaccinations ear wax removal teeth whitening, and private blood tests, laboratory investigations and occupational medicals for businesses. We decided that peoples health was paramount for a successful and happy life and with the increasing numbers of services no longer offered by the NHS, it is our mission to provide these services at a cost effective level. Our clinical focus is based on high-quality service provision – seeing those with healthcare needs when they need it, without delay, and optimising patient outcomes. Our same day services are available six days per week including weekends in Derby. The All-in-One Health Village is not an emergency or acute medical service. We do not see or treat those that are acutely unwell or feverish, those that have had an accident or those that need emergency services for which the NHS remains the option of choice. I have practised yoga for over two decades and was totally hooked after my very first class. It was a complete revelation! I walked out of that class like I had woken up and seen things clearly for the first time. My whole body felt free, I was relaxed and could not get over how great I felt. I remember going to work the next day and telling a colleague that I felt "big" (in a good way). This feeling was my energy being released to flourish from whatever trapped state it had been in. My passion for yoga grew as did my personal well-being, and in 2005 when I was given an opportunity to teach, I jumped at the chance. I completed my yoga teacher training with The Devon School of Yoga and then went on to qualify as a Yoga Therapist, certified by Real Yoga, in 2012. I am registered with the Complimentary and Natural Health Care Council (CNHC). I am also a Meditation Teacher, having completed my training with Swami Saradananda. I have attended many short courses and workshops with Yoga Campus, London. These courses have been based around many aspects of yoga, the musculoskeletal system and the "correction" of bodily imbalances, which may be prominent due to general wear and tear or injury. I have also completed courses on restorative and relaxation practices, Pranayama and the history of yoga as well as a short Sanskrit course! I teach several general classes online via Zoom and offer in person or online one or two to one sessions at Sharon Gisbourne Yoga. I also run a specialist online chair based class for those who may need a more adapted approach to yoga. Working therapeutically with people one to one online may not be suitable for all conditions, but if you would like further details see the Yoga Therapy page for more details. I have experience of many styles of yoga and have spent time in India to gain knowledge of these various approaches. I like to apply myself with a holistic and eclectic approach that takes in not only the physical but also the more subtle aspects that yoga has to offer.
